About the role

Sr Manager, Product Management - Card Acquisitions, Mainstreet

Senior Manager, Product Management (PXDP55)

Product Management at Capital One is a booming, vibrant craft that requires reimagining the status quo, finding value creation opportunities, and driving innovative and sustainable customer experiences through technology.

We are seeking a product manager to join the Mainstreet Card Product Acquisitions group, owning the personalization and customer journey product agenda for many of Capital One’s most popular credit cards. Mainstreet is at the heart of Capital One, driving billions of dollars in revenue each year as the largest Segment within Card. By providing next generation Card shopping experiences, you will directly drive hundreds of thousands of incremental acquisitions and hundreds of millions of dollars of incremental revenue for Capital One.

In this role, you will lead through innovation to define the vision of personalization for Capital One customers as they shop and apply for credit cards. This will require you to understand both the Mainstreet customer personas and business outcomes to build end-to-end experiences that ‘wow’ customers.

In this role you will:

  • Lead a team of Product Managers while while building a great place to work for yourself and your team

  • Own the UI/UX personalization agenda for Mainstreet Card Product, defining the vision and roadmap to success

  • Deliver on that agenda to improve the CX for tens of millions of customers each year, driving hundreds of thousands of incremental bookings

  • Build updates to both front-end and back-end experiences, including our customer-facing Site experiences and and real-time intelligent data

  • Collaborate from the heart of Capital One Card, partnering with Product and Business Analysts from across Card (Upmarket, Platforms, Partnerships, and SBC)

  • Drive the agenda for Tech teams working directly with Mainstreet Card as well as many platform Product and Tech teams

  • Serve as a Subject Matter Expert, especially on our Pre-Approval and Direct Apply experiences
